What is an EDI Integration Engineer?

EDI Integration Engineers are specialized IT professionals who design, implement, and maintain Electronic Data Interchange (EDI) systems that enable organizations to exchange business documents electronically with partners and customers. They work with various EDI standards and protocols, ensure data accuracy, and troubleshoot integration issues. Their role is crucial in automating transactions such as purchase orders, invoices, and shipping notices, helping businesses improve efficiency and reduce manual processing errors.

What are common challenges faced by an EDI Integration Engineer when onboarding new trading partners?

EDI Integration Engineers often encounter challenges such as differing data formats, varying compliance standards, and the need to map partner-specific requirements during new partner onboarding. Successfully addressing these involves close communication with both internal teams and external partners, thorough testing, and meticulous documentation. Proactive problem-solving and a strong understanding of EDI standards like X12 and EDIFACT are essential to ensure a smooth and efficient integration process.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an EDI Integration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an EDI Integration Engineer, you need expertise in EDI standards (such as X12, EDIFACT), data mapping, and integration principles,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with EDI translators, middleware platforms (like IBM Sterling or MuleSoft), and scripting languages, as well as certifications in relevant integration tools, is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help you collaborate with stakeholders and resolve integration issues efficiently. These skills ensure the seamless exchange of business data between organizations, minimizing errors and supporting efficient operations.

Position Description:
Trek Bicycle Corporation is seeking a Senior Software Engineer to join our ERP team, responsible for the development, integration, and production support of our JDE ERP platform and a broad ecosystem of connected third-party systems. This is a hybrid role combining technical development with business analysis, requiring someone equally comfortable writing complex JDE customizations and reviewing business requirements. The team owns the full lifecycle of the ERP ecosystem-from architecture and development through go-live and ongoing production support-making this a high-impact role with broad visibility across the organization.
Position Responsibilities:
  • Design, develop, and maintain JDE customizations, orchestrations, and integrations with third-party systems.
  • Translate functional requirements into technical specifications and solutions.
  • Lead technical aspects of ERP projects, including scoping, system design, implementation, and go-live support.
  • Analyze and optimize business processes across functional areas (Finance, Distribution, Manufacturing, etc.) through ERP and integration enhancements.
  • Perform code reviews and enforce development standards, documentation practices, and best practices across the team.
  • Triage and resolve complex production issues across the ERP ecosystem and connected third-party applications.
  • Document technical solutions, integration architecture, and system configurations to maintain a robust knowledge base.
  • Provide guidance, mentoring, and training to junior team members on ERP development practices and tools.

Position Requirements:
  • 5+ years of hands-on experience in ERP development, with demonstrated JDE expertise.
  • Demonstrated ability to architect, document, and deliver end-to-end technical solutions across the full ERP development lifecycle.
  • Advanced proficiency in JDE customization tools including Form Design Aid, Report Design Aid, Business Function development, and Orchestrator.
  • Strong understanding of ERP-related business processes, with particular depth in Sales and Distribution, and experience reviewing and translating business requirements into technical solutions.
  • Strong communication skills; able to present technical concepts clearly to non-technical business partners.
  • Experience mentoring and developing junior engineers and contributing to team standards and best practices.

Preferred Qualifications:
  • Experience with key third-party systems in the Trek ERP ecosystem, including DSI (warehouse/distribution), Transform (data transformation), ProShip (shipping), and Loftware (labeling).
  • Familiarity with AI tools and their practical application in ERP development workflows (e.g., AI-assisted coding, intelligent automation, or AI-driven process analysis).
  • Experience with integration development using APIs, EDI, web services, or middleware platforms, including familiarity with JDE Orchestrator Framework or cloud integration tools.
  • Familiarity with JDE functional modules beyond Sales and Distribution, such as Finance, Manufacturing, or Transportation Management.
